Address 0 PPC

PBuNJy1zTPijrHra87C6a4Xbpq8ArEaWse

Confirmed

Total Received300 PPC
Total Sent300 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
387445 Confirmations318.4269 PPC
Fee: 0.01 PPC
392135 Confirmations300.012989 PPC